first, I would file a police report, (tell them because you want to.) File a restraining order. Damn whether or not they are supportive. Have your paperwork in order anyway. You have to make sure you have documented evidence. LGBT domestic abuse is tough in a place like that. Reach out to your domestic violence people in your area. And see what other legal steps there are out there to protect yourself.
